Day 2: The Pyramids and the Egyptian Museum

Best of Egypt Tour 7 Days Discover Cairo & Nile Cruise Domestic Flights Inc - Day 2: The Pyramids and the Egyptian Museum

The first full day is a true highlight. The tour starts early with a visit to the Giza Pyramids and Sphinx. These structures are more than just monuments; they’re symbols of human ingenuity and history. The pyramids, especially the Great Pyramid of Khufu, are awe-inspiring in size and precision. Expect to spend around 3 hours here, with admission included, giving ample time for photos and exploring.

Next, the Egyptian Museum hosts over 120,000 artifacts. It’s a treasure trove, and a guide can help you navigate the highlights—like Tutankhamun’s treasures—without feeling overwhelmed. Reviewers mentioned how the guides “brought the stories to life,” making the ancient objects more relatable.

In the afternoon, a visit to Khan Al-Khalili market gives you a taste of Cairo’s lively souk culture. Though admission isn’t included, wandering through the bustling streets, sampling spices, and watching artisans craft jewelry adds flavor to your day.

Day 3: Aswan and the Temples of Philae

Best of Egypt Tour 7 Days Discover Cairo & Nile Cruise Domestic Flights Inc - Day 3: Aswan and the Temples of Philae

Flying to Aswan, you’ll visit the Temple of Philae, a UNESCO-rescued site that was saved from flooding. This temple dedicated to Isis is particularly atmospheric, with its intricate carvings and water views. Expect about 3 hours on-site, with guides explaining the temple’s significance through various eras.

Traveling from Cairo to Aswan via flight ensures you maximize sightseeing and avoid long bus rides, though it’s worth noting the included domestic flights are a key part of the package.

Day 4: Temples of Kom Ombo and Horus

Best of Egypt Tour 7 Days Discover Cairo & Nile Cruise Domestic Flights Inc - Day 4: Temples of Kom Ombo and Horus

The day begins with a visit to the Temple of Kom Ombo, unique for its double design, dedicated to Sobek and Horus. The temple’s unusual layout offers insight into dual worship practices and ancient Egyptian religion. It’s a 2-hour stop, and the guide’s commentary helps unravel the symbolism behind the crocodile and falcon images.

Later, the Temple of Horus in Edfu is remarkably well-preserved, offering a hauntingly beautiful scene with its intact roof and detailed hieroglyphs. Expect a 3-hour exploration, with fewer crowds than other sites, according to visitors.

Day 5: Luxor’s Tombs and Temples

This day is dedicated to Luxor’s iconic monuments. The Valley of the Kings is a highlight; you’ll explore three tombs, with your guide recommending the most impressive one. Unlike the external grandeur of pyramids, these underground chambers are mesmerizing for their vivid paintings and intricate carvings—an opportunity to get a sense of the ancient Egyptian burial customs.

Passing by the Colossi of Memnon, you get a quick photo stop at the remnants of a once-mighty temple. Then, the sprawling Karnak Temple complex and Luxor Temple reveal the scale and artistry of ancient builders. Both sites are filled with towering columns, hieroglyphs, and atmospheric courtyards, with guides helping to decode their stories.
